****Job Description:**** Several positions of Hardware Design Engineer are now open in Airbus CRISA (Airbus Defense & Space) in Tres Cantos (Madrid area) for different Space business: Launchers, Earth Exploration (Copernicus), Space Exploration (Artemis), Commercial (Telecommunications Satellites). This is an opportunity to join a diverse and dynamic Technical Team focused on: • Shape the future based on innovation of our products, new technologies and way of working, • State of the art product consolidation, • Continuous Performance improvement. **Definitely, we are moved by our passion to make it fly!** In accordance with the proven Candidate skills, she/he will be part of Power, Analog or Digital team and will report/be supported by the relevant Skill Manager. Functionally, the Candidate is also part of the Project, with the main mission of developing/designing electronic units for flight and ground equipment to achieve the unit delivery in accordance with project schedule, cost and quality requirements. In a day-to-day basis, she/he will report to Project Manager. Within each project, the tasks are coordinated by a Technical Responsible in charge of direct reporting to the Project Manager. The Engineer’s tasks comprise the complete development of an electronic equipment: from the analysis of the requirements to the final delivery of the flight model once accepted.
